Tembholi - Vikramgad, Palghar
Tembholi is a village situated in the Vikramgad tehsil of Palghar district, Maharashtra. It is located approximately 15 km from Vikramgad and around 110 km from Thane. Jambha serves as the Gram Panchayat for Tembholi village.
As per Census 2011, the village code of Tembholi is 551799. The village covers a total geographical area of 374 hectares and falls under the 401603 pincode. Jawhar is the nearest town, located about 23 km away.
Tembholi village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the Vikramgad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ency and the Palghar Lok Sabha (Parliamentary) constituency.
Population of Tembholi
As per Census 2011, Tembholi village has a total population of 430 people, consisting of 225 males and 205 females. The village has 99 households and a sex ratio of 911 females per 1,000 males. There are 56 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 282 literate and 148 illiterate residents. Additionally, 398 people belong to Scheduled Tribe (ST) communities.
Detailed gender-wise population figures for Tembholi are given below:
| Category | Total | Male | Female |
|---|---|---|---|
| Total Population | 430 | 225 | 205 |
|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 56 | 26 | 30 |
| Scheduled Tribes (ST) | 398 | 207 | 191 |
| Literate Population | 282 | 166 | 116 |
| Illiterate Population | 148 | 59 | 89 |

Transport and Connectivity of Tembholi
Tembholi is connected by an all-weather road, and public transport is mainly available through shared van services.
| Connectivity |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Public Bus Service | No | Available within <5 km |
| Private Bus Service | No | Available within >10 km |
| Railway Station | No | - |
In addition to basic transport facilities, distances and travel times help define overall connectivity. The road distance from Jawhar to Tembholi is about 23 km, with a usual travel time of around 30-60 minutes. Similarly, the road distance from Thane to Tembholi is about 110 km, with the usual travel time around ~3.1 hours. Actual travel time may vary depending on road conditions and mode of transport.
Banking and Postal Services in Tembholi
Banking and postal services are essential for daily financial transactions and communication. The availability of these facilities for Tembholi village is detailed below:
| Service Type |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Bank | No | Available within >10 km |
| ATM | No | Available within >10 km |
| Post Office | No | Available within 2-5 km |
Health Facilities in Tembholi
Healthcare facilities play an important role in providing basic medical services to the residents. The details regarding the nearest health centres and hospitals serving Tembholi village are given below:
| Facility Type |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Health Sub-Centre (HSC) | No | Available within 5-10 km |
| Primary Health Centre (PHC) | No | Available within 5-10 km |
| Community Health Centre (CHC) | No | Available within >10 km |
